Opening of case preparation on plea bargaining in Masindi Main Prison launched

Ms Margaret Nakigudde (centre), Head of the Plea Bargaining Unit at the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ions , participates in the plea bargaining activity in Masindi Main Prison on Monday. (Courtesy photo)

A plea bargaining session has today (Monday) officially been launched in Masindi Main Prison for about 120 inmates who wish to participate in the exercise.

The exercise was launched by the Principal Judge of the High Court, Justice Flavin Zeija with the Resident Judge of Masindi, Justice Paul Gadenya in attendance.

Ms Irene Nakimbugwe, the deputy Public Relations Officer in the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ions said that the activity is being conducted in line with the present Covid-19 guidelines that were issued out by the Ministry of Health.

In attendance is the Resident Judge of Masindi, Justice Paul Gadenya, Lady Judge Jane Okuo, the Officer of the Director of Public Prosecutions staff led by the Assistant Director of Public Prosecutions, Ms Margaret Nakigudde, Head of the Plea Bargaining Unit at the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ions, the Regional Officer for Masindi, Ms Florence Akello and the Resident Senior State Attorney for Masindi, Ms Jane Musimenta.

Other stakeholders from Prisons, Police and Defence Counsel from the Criminal Justice System are also present.
